Hi! I really let myself go for this project! I layered gesso on mixed media paper, I added gelatos, spritzed bg with water and sprinkled with salt. Once dried I stamped the leaves randomly on the background (even though you really can't tell anymore). To add a little interest I drizzled hot glue randomly on the bg and sponged around the drizzles with Memento Ink to give a bit of a resist. The leaves are Red Rubber Designs Luscious Leaves and were colored with my favorite "Smack and Squirt" technique and fussy cut.
